TN Visa Project Controls Specialist Jobs
Project Controls Specialist roles qualify for TN visa sponsorship under the USMCA's Engineer category, provided you hold a relevant engineering or technical degree and a concrete job offer. Canadian citizens can enter at the port of entry; Mexican citizens go through consular processing. Sponsorship requires an employer-signed offer letter detailing your project controls duties.

Get Access To All JobsTips for Finding TN Visa Sponsorship as a Project Controls Specialist
Verify your degree aligns with Engineer category
TN classification for project controls work runs through the Engineer category, so your bachelor's degree must be in engineering, engineering technology, or a closely related technical field. A business or construction management degree alone may draw scrutiny.
Document your project controls scope explicitly
Your offer letter must spell out scheduling, cost control, earned value analysis, or forecasting duties. Generic titles like 'project coordinator' get rejected more often than letters naming specific deliverables tied to engineering or technical oversight.
Ask your employer about CBP port-of-entry processing
Canadian citizens can activate TN status directly at a land border or airport without a separate visa stamp. Confirm with your hiring manager that their HR team is prepared to provide the signed offer letter and your credentials at the inspection booth.

Prepare for TN renewal before your status expires
TN status is granted in up to three-year increments with no cap on renewals. Start gathering updated employer support letters and project scope documentation at least 60 days before expiration to avoid gaps in authorized employment.

Find Project Controls Specialist JobsProject Controls Specialist TN Visa: Frequently Asked Questions
Does a Project Controls Specialist role qualify for TN visa status?
It depends on how the role is structured and described. TN classification applies when the position falls under the Engineer category, which requires your duties to be primarily technical or engineering in nature and your degree to match. Roles framed around scheduling software coordination without an underlying engineering function are harder to support. A strong offer letter that details cost control, earned value management, or technical schedule oversight is what makes the classification work.
How does TN compare to H-1B for a Project Controls Specialist?
TN is faster and more predictable. There is no annual lottery, no cap for Canadians, and no multi-month wait for a start date. Canadians can be admitted at the port of entry the same day with the right documents. H-1B selection is random and limits your start date to October 1 of the fiscal year. For a role that already qualifies under TN, the H-1B route adds risk and delay with no practical benefit for Canadian or Mexican nationals.
What documents does a Canadian or Mexican Project Controls Specialist need for TN sponsorship?
You need a signed offer letter on company letterhead that specifies your job title, duties, salary, and the employer's agreement to sponsor your TN status. You also need your original academic credentials, including your degree certificate and transcripts, and a valid passport. Canadians present these at the port of entry to a CBP officer. Mexican nationals complete DS-160 and attend a consular interview at a U.S. embassy or consulate.

Can a Mexican national get TN sponsorship for a Project Controls Specialist role?
Yes, but the process differs from the Canadian pathway. Mexican nationals cannot use port-of-entry processing and must apply for a TN visa at a U.S. consulate in Mexico, which involves the DS-160 application, a consular interview, and additional wait time for visa issuance. The qualification requirements are identical, but planning ahead for consular scheduling timelines is essential to avoid delays between your offer date and your start date.
